||

远程测试用例编写:质量保障蓝图的远程设计与规划

远程测试用例编写,是指在分布式协作模式下,依据产品需求规格、设计文档及用户故事,系统化地设计、文档化并维护一系列用以验证软件功能、性能、安全及其他质量属性的特定条件、输入数据、执行步骤与预期结果的标准化文档的专业过程。其核心产出——测试用例,是指导所有后续测试执行活动的权威“剧本”与“检查清单”,构成了软件质量保障体系的基石与蓝图。该过程远非简单的步骤罗列,而是一项高度依赖逻辑分析、业务理解与设计思维的专业活动。远程测试用例编写工程师需深入剖析需求,运用等价类划分、边界值分析、判定表、状态迁移、场景法等系统性的测试设计方法,从海量的可能输入与路径中,识别出最具代表性和风险暴露能力的测试场景,并将其转化为精确、无二义性、可重复执行的指令集合。在远程工作环境中,这一活动高度依赖数字化的需求管理工具、测试管理平台与协同编辑软件,确保分布在不同地理位置的团队成员能够实时共享需求变更、对齐测试范围、复用用例库,并基于统一的模板与规范进行编写,以维持输出的一致性。一个优秀的测试用例库,不仅是验证当前版本质量的工具,更是企业可沉淀、可复用的核心质量资产,能够为回归测试、自动化脚本开发以及新成员培训提供结构化知识。因此,远程测试用例编写的本质,是将模糊的质量要求转化为可操作、可衡量、可管理的具体验证任务的远程智力密集型工作,是连接产品定义与最终质量交付的关键桥梁,其质量直接决定了整个测试活动的效率、覆盖度与有效性。

测试用例编写

测试用例编写有什么特点?

远程测试用例编写是一项融合了系统性分析、精准化设计、规范化管理与协作化思维的专业活动,其核心特征由其在质量保障流程中的基础性地位与远程交付模式共同塑造。

1. 基于系统化测试设计方法的分析性

高质量的测试用例编写并非灵感迸发,而是严格遵循系统化测试设计方法的分析过程。编写者需像解构工程师一样工作,将复杂的业务需求分解为可测试的单元,并应用诸如等价类划分(识别有效/无效输入代表)、边界值分析(聚焦极值点)、因果图(处理逻辑组合)等科学方法,以确保用例集能以最小的数量实现最大的缺陷探测能力。在远程异步沟通环境下,这种基于方法的、可追溯的分析过程显得尤为重要,它为用例评审和范围确认提供了客观、理性的讨论基础,减少了主观臆断和沟通歧义。

2. 强调精确性、可执行性与无二义性

测试用例是交付给测试执行者(可能是人,也可能是自动化脚本)的明确指令。因此,其表述必须具备军工级别的精确性。每一个步骤、每一个输入数据、每一个预期结果都必须清晰、具体、无歧义。例如,不应出现“验证系统响应正常”的模糊描述,而应明确为“提交表单后,页面应在2秒内跳转至成功提示页,并显示订单号‘ODR202310270001’”。远程协作中,由于编写者与执行者可能素未谋面,这种极致的精确性是保障任务被正确理解和执行、避免返工和误判的生命线。

3. 高度依赖结构化模板与工具链管理

为了确保远程团队输出的一致性、便利性以及用例资产的可管理性,测试用例编写必须建立在统一的结构化模板和专业的测试管理工具之上。模板通常强制包含用例ID、标题、前置条件、测试步骤、测试数据、预期结果、优先级、关联需求等字段。而工具链(如TestRail, Jira, QMetry)则实现了用例的版本控制、状态追踪、与需求/缺陷的双向追溯、复用度统计以及团队间的权限管理与协同评审。工具的精通与流程的遵守,是远程测试用例编写规模化、工业化的前提。

4. 蕴含强烈的可复用与可维护性设计思维

优秀的测试用例编写者具备资产管理的长远视角。其在设计用例时,会充分考虑未来的可复用性(例如,将通用的登录模块测试抽象为可参数化的模板)和可维护性(例如,当界面元素ID变更时,如何最小化修改范围)。通过构建模块化、层次化的用例库(如将用例分为全局模块用例、业务流用例、端到端场景用例),可以显著降低后续迭代中的维护成本,并高效支持自动化测试脚本的生成。在远程、持续交付的背景下,这种设计思维直接决定了测试资产能否适应快速变化,而非迅速腐化。

测试用例编写

能为企业带来什么好处?

构建专业的远程测试用例编写能力,能为企业带来超越项目周期的长效收益,其价值体现在提升测试效能、保障质量一致性、优化资源利用及沉淀组织知识等多个关键维度。

1. 大幅提升测试执行效率与覆盖完整性

一套精心设计的测试用例集,为测试执行提供了清晰、全面的路线图。执行者(无论是手动测试员还是自动化工程师)无需在每次测试时重新思考“测什么”和“怎么测”,从而将认知资源集中于精准操作与异常观察上,极大提升了执行效率。同时,基于系统化方法设计的用例集,能够科学保证对需求功能点、业务流程及异常场景的覆盖完整性,显著降低了因测试盲区导致缺陷漏测的风险,为软件发布提供了可信的质量信心指数。

2. 确保测试过程与结果的可重复性与一致性

文档化的测试用例确保了无论由谁、在何时、何地进行测试,只要遵循相同的用例步骤与数据,都应得到一致的、可预期的结果。这种可重复性是建立可靠质量基准、进行有效缺陷复现与回归验证的基石。对于拥有分布式测试团队或外包测试部分工作的企业而言,标准化的测试用例是统一全球质量交付标准、管理外部合作伙伴质量输出的核心管控工具,保障了最终产品质量体验的一致性。

3. 实现测试活动的精准规划与资源优化

通过为每个测试用例标记优先级(如P0-核心功能,P3-边缘场景)和执行预估时长,测试经理可以基于用例库进行精确的测试工作量估算与排期。这使得测试资源(人力、环境时间)能够被科学地规划和调配,优先保障高风险、高价值功能的验证。在远程团队管理中,这种数据驱动的规划方式尤为重要,它使得对分布式团队的任务分配、进度跟踪与风险评估变得可视、可量化,实现了精益化的测试运营管理。

4. 沉淀可传承的组织知识与培训资产

测试用例库是企业关于“如何验证自身产品”的集体智慧结晶,是一项极其宝贵的知识资产。它详细记录了产品的功能逻辑、业务规则和验证方法。对于新加入的测试人员或跨团队成员,结构化的用例库是最佳的 onboarding 教材,能使其快速理解业务并投入工作。此外,它也是企业进行测试流程标准化、方法论推广和内部审计的重要依据,有助于构建学习型和质量驱动的组织文化。

测试用例编写

对比坐班的测试用例编写有什么优势?

相较于传统集中办公模式,远程执行测试用例编写在人才获取、工作深度、流程整合与资产管理方面展现出独特的结构性优势,更契合数字化、异步化的现代协作需求。

1. 获取具备多元业务视角的专业化人才

复杂的测试用例设计往往需要对特定业务领域(如金融交易、医疗流程、电商供应链)有深刻理解。远程模式使企业能够突破本地人才市场的限制,精准招募具备目标行业领域知识的测试分析专家。例如,为金融软件编写测试用例,可以聘请具有银行业背景的远程专家。这种多元化的业务视角能设计出更贴近用户实际使用场景、更能发现深层业务逻辑缺陷的测试用例,提升测试的针对性和有效性。

2. 支持深度思考与异步协同的最佳工作模式

测试用例编写,尤其是复杂逻辑的分解与场景设计,是典型的深度认知工作,需要连续、不受打扰的思考时间。远程工作模式提供了更有利于专注的环境。同时,用例的评审、反馈与迭代过程天然适合异步协作。通过测试管理平台,评审者可以在自己方便的时间仔细审阅用例并提出批注,编写者可以统一处理反馈,所有讨论痕迹得以保留。这种模式比集中坐班时频繁的即时打断和临时会议,更有利于产出高质量、经过深思熟虑的设计成果。

3. 促进与数字化工具链的深度集成与自动化

远程工作强制要求所有工作产物和流程数字化。这使得测试用例的编写、管理、与需求/缺陷的关联,能够更紧密地集成到企业的整体研发工具链中(如与Jira的需求关联、与Git的版本关联、与CI/CD流水线的触发关联)。这种深度集成为进一步的自动化奠定了基础,例如,可以根据需求变更自动识别受影响的测试用例,或根据用例模板自动生成部分自动化测试脚本框架,从而提升整个研发体系的响应速度与联动效率。

4. 构建集中化、可全局共享的测试资产库

在拥有多个办公室或团队的跨国企业中,远程编写的测试用例通过云端测试管理平台,能够轻易地构建成企业级、集中化的统一资产库。所有团队访问和贡献的是同一份“单一事实来源”,彻底避免了各地团队重复编写、版本混乱、标准不一的问题。这不仅能实现跨团队、跨项目的用例复用,极大提升效率,还能让全球的质量管理者获得一致、全面的质量视图,进行更有效的横向对比与基准管理。

测试用例编写

适合哪些企业?

远程测试用例编写能力具有广泛的适用性,但以下几类企业因其业务特性、发展阶段或团队结构,能从中获得尤为显著和即刻的回报。

1. 追求高成熟度研发流程的中大型科技企业

实施敏捷、DevOps或拥有严格合规要求(如汽车ASPICE、医疗FDA)的科技公司,其质量保障需要高度标准化、可审计。这类企业需要建立庞大而精密的测试用例库作为流程基石。远程模式使其能够组建一支专业的测试设计团队,专注于持续建设和维护这一核心资产,确保其与快速迭代的产品同步演进,满足高标准的质量管理体系要求。

2. 业务逻辑复杂的金融、保险与ERP软件公司

其产品涉及大量配置规则、工作流、计算逻辑与合规条款,业务复杂度极高。测试用例的设计质量直接决定了软件能否正确运行。引入具备深厚行业知识的远程测试分析专家,能够帮助企业将这些复杂的业务规则无一遗漏地转化为可验证的测试场景,是控制项目风险、确保产品正确性的关键投资。

3. 产品线众多且需快速复用的平台型公司

拥有多条产品线或采用平台化战略的企业,其不同产品间存在大量通用模块与功能。通过远程团队建设和维护一个精心设计的、模块化的中心测试用例库,可以实现测试资产在不同产品线间的最大程度复用。这能极大加速新产品的测试启动速度,降低总体测试成本,并确保平台核心能力的质量一致性。

4. 测试团队分散或大量使用外包测试服务的企业

在多地设有研发中心或依赖多个外包供应商进行测试执行的企业,最大的挑战是确保所有团队遵循统一的质量标准。建立一个由核心远程测试设计团队负责的、权威的中央测试用例库,并将其作为所有测试活动的唯一输入标准,是进行有效质量管控、统一交付物规格、评估外包绩效的最有效杠杆。

5. 初创公司及处于关键产品发布前的企业

在资源有限的早期阶段,初创公司可能无力雇佣全职的资深测试设计专家。然而,首个产品的测试用例设计又至关重要。以项目制方式引入远程测试用例编写服务,可以低成本、高效率地获得专业级的设计成果,为产品奠定一个坚实的质量基础,避免因测试混乱导致的发布延期或口碑受损。

测试用例编写

总结

远程测试用例编写作为软件质量保障体系中看似基础却至关重要的战略环节,其价值在于将产品质量的抽象要求,转化为可被系统化执行、管理与度量的具体工程实践。该活动所体现的系统化分析方法、精准化设计原则、工具化协作模式以及资产化管理思维,共同构成了其区别于随意性测试尝试的专业内核。对于企业而言,投资于专业化、远程化的测试用例编写能力,其回报是多层次且具有乘数效应的:它不仅直接提升了单次测试活动的效率与覆盖率,更通过构建可复用、可传承的标准化知识资产,为长期的测试效能提升与成本优化奠定了坚实基础;它不仅保障了分布式团队输出质量的一致性,更通过深度集成数字化工具链,推动了研发流程的整体规范化与自动化水平。远程工作模式非但没有削弱其效力,反而通过汇聚多元化领域专家、适配深度思考与异步评审的工作特性、强制数字化与集成化,以及赋能全球化资产库的构建,将测试用例编写的战略价值与实施效率提升至新的高度。无论是追求工程卓越的科技巨头、应对复杂业务逻辑的专业软件公司,还是致力于高效管控分布式质量活动的组织,将远程测试用例编写能力纳入其质量工程战略,都是构建一个高效、稳健、可持续演进的质量保障体系不可或缺的明智决策。

类似文章